FAQ's of Flat Drip:


Q: How do I choose the right emitter spacing for my crops using Flat Drip pipes?

A: Emitter spacing (20, 30, 40 cm, or custom) depends on your crop's water needs and planting pattern. For closely spaced crops, use 20 cm, while 40 cm suits wider plantings. Custom options are available to fit specific requirements, ensuring optimal water distribution.

Q: What are the benefits of using Flat Drip irrigation for agriculture?

A: Flat Drip systems efficiently deliver water directly to plant roots, reducing water waste and labor costs. They enhance plant growth, minimize weed development and soil erosion, and are suitable for a variety of crops over large areas of 1 to 3 acres per roll.

Q: When should I replace my Flat Drip irrigation pipe?

A: Under normal agricultural use and with UV protection, the service life of these pipes ranges from 3 to 5 years. Replacement is recommended if you notice significant reduction in efficiency, physical damage, or after the specified lifespan to maintain optimal performance.

Q: Where can these Flat Drip pipes be installed?

A: These pipes are designed for use in open-field agriculture, horticulture, greenhouses, nurseries, and commercial crop irrigation across India. Their robust construction makes them suitable for harsh sunlight and varied field conditions.

Q: What process is recommended for installation and maintenance of Flat Drip pipes?

A: Install the pipes on prepared fields, connect to a manual or hydraulic pressure system, and use an inline filter to prevent clogging. Regularly inspect for blockages or leaks, and flush lines periodically to ensure longevity and consistent flow.

Q: How does the clog-resistant feature work in these pipes?

A: Flat Drip pipes feature a smooth inner surface and specially designed emitters that reduce debris accumulation. When paired with an inline filter, this significantly minimizes clogging, resulting in less downtime and lower maintenance effort.
